Overview:

IBTCI seeks an experienced Monitoring Reports Reviewer to support the Yemen Monitoring, Evaluation, and Learning Project (YMELP), a USAID third-party monitoring (TPM) and verification contract based in Amman, Jordan. This contract aims to monitor USAID humanitarian assistance and verify and provide independent confirmation of humanitarian aid programs in Yemen.

Responsibilities

Scope of Work: 

Reviewing monitoring reports (for other writers):

  • Utilize the data quality review checklist, report templates, project award documentation, and activity information in the review of completed monitoring reports to ensure reports are well-written and that content and context are accurate, comprehensive, complete, and without gaps or inconsistencies in their presentation, in addition to complying to the required report format.
  • Perform the necessary review of monitoring visits reports within each report review cycle on time, diligently respecting deadlines.
  • Perform the necessary review of data quality assurance reports, if required.
  • Participate in orientation and required training.
  • This position does not authorize/require the consultant to directly communicate with IBTCI clients.
  • This position does not authorize/require the consultant to have decision making authority on final work product.

Qualifications

Minimum Requirements:

  • Seven years of relevant professional work experience in monitoring, evaluation, and/or humanitarian project implementation.
  • Proven experience writing and/or reviewing monitoring/evaluation reports or reports on implementing humanitarian projects/programs.
  • Work experience in humanitarian and development projects in Yemen is preferred.
  • Excellent MS Word and MS Excel skills are essential, and,
  • Excellent command of English and Arabic is necessary.

Education: 

Bachelor's degree, preferably in international affairs, economics, English, or a related field.

Preferred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

  • Experience with USAID projects and deliverables is preferred.
  • Experience with humanitarian emergency response programs is preferred.
  • Demonstrable skills in report writing and reviewing are essential.
  • A high degree of motivation and self-starter qualities is invaluable to the role, supporting the YMELP with limited oversight and direction; and,
  • Demonstrable ability to work independently and in team settings.
  • Priority is given to qualified candidates living in the southern governorates of Yemen.

Supervisory Responsibilities:  This position does not have supervisory responsibilities.
